      Study Alleges Apple News, Google Favor Democrat-Endorsing Media Outlets

      A new study from the Media Research Center alleges that Apple News and Google News overwhelmingly promote news organizations with long histories of endorsing Democratic presidential candidates while providing comparatively little visibility to conservative publications. According to the analysis, the most-prominent newspapers and magazines featured on the two platforms collectively issued 31 presidential endorsements for Democratic nominees and none for Republicans over the past ten election cycles. The report argues that the findings raise serious questions about viewpoint diversity on digital news aggregation platforms, while Google disputed the study’s methodology and Apple did not publicly respond.

      Key Takeaways

      • • The study claims Apple News and Google News predominantly elevate publications that have consistently endorsed Democratic presidential candidates since 1988, resulting in a combined 31-0 endorsement record.
      • • Google rejected the Media Research Center’s methodology, while Apple did not publicly comment on the findings.
      • • The report is likely to intensify ongoing debates over algorithmic transparency, political neutrality, and whether dominant technology platforms should provide greater viewpoint diversity in their news aggregation services.

      In-Depth

      The Media Research Center’s latest analysis adds another chapter to the long-running dispute over whether major technology companies exercise ideological influence through the content they prioritize. Rather than examining individual articles, the study focused on the editorial histories of the news organizations most prominently featured on Apple News and Google News, concluding that the leading outlets have uniformly endorsed Democratic presidential candidates across the last ten presidential elections.

      From a conservative perspective, the report reinforces concerns that digital gatekeepers increasingly shape the information environment by determining which publications receive the greatest visibility. Even if algorithms are designed around engagement, authority, or publication volume rather than explicit political preferences, critics argue that consistently elevating organizations sharing similar editorial viewpoints can narrow the range of perspectives presented to millions of readers. They contend that aggregation platforms have become influential editors in practice, regardless of how their ranking systems are described.

      Google disputed the Media Research Center’s conclusions, maintaining that it disagrees with the organization’s methodology, while Apple did not publicly respond. Those differing reactions are unlikely to end the broader debate. As Americans increasingly rely on technology companies rather than directly visiting news websites, questions surrounding transparency, viewpoint diversity, and the potential influence of algorithmic curation on public discourse are expected to remain central policy issues heading into future election cycles.
